aboutsummaryrefslogtreecommitdiff
path: root/engines/sci/graphics
diff options
context:
space:
mode:
authorFilippos Karapetis2010-12-22 13:52:25 +0000
committerFilippos Karapetis2010-12-22 13:52:25 +0000
commit166f3f2dfd1201a19c107ef9550ca43afbae034c (patch)
treeb2e800cef90f657576ed733bae268efbcb8fdb8a /engines/sci/graphics
parent430dc10c4944922894e32d1b29852794c9f27b7b (diff)
downloadscummvm-rg350-166f3f2dfd1201a19c107ef9550ca43afbae034c.tar.gz
scummvm-rg350-166f3f2dfd1201a19c107ef9550ca43afbae034c.tar.bz2
scummvm-rg350-166f3f2dfd1201a19c107ef9550ca43afbae034c.zip
SCI2+: Set pictureCels to 0 after deleting them
svn-id: r55004
Diffstat (limited to 'engines/sci/graphics')
-rw-r--r--engines/sci/graphics/frameout.cpp1
1 files changed, 1 insertions, 0 deletions
diff --git a/engines/sci/graphics/frameout.cpp b/engines/sci/graphics/frameout.cpp
index 6e2aceebf2..e51bfbaf13 100644
--- a/engines/sci/graphics/frameout.cpp
+++ b/engines/sci/graphics/frameout.cpp
@@ -541,6 +541,7 @@ void GfxFrameout::kernelFrameout() {
for (PlanePictureList::iterator pictureIt = _planePictures.begin(); pictureIt != _planePictures.end(); pictureIt++) {
if (pictureIt->object == planeObject) {
delete[] pictureIt->pictureCels;
+ pictureIt->pictureCels = 0;
}
}
}